but in general you would classify a concussion as a mild traumatic uh brain injury with more severe traumatic brain injuries you might think of like complete open skull fractures and you know direct penetrating trauma to the brain things like that so this is you know the skull remains intact but there has been some transmission of force or um a a wave a blast wave say if it's a blast injury that's been transferred uh to the brain then at some level in order to have symptoms of a concussion you have some kind of disturbance of neuronal function
